Binary package hint: unclutter

I don't mind it's being enabled by default in Maverick, but the idle time of 1 
(about 1.5 sec.'s) is way too short and becomes annoying.
The only apparent way is to edit is in etc/default/unclutter, which is 
unreasonable.

So the default idle time should be raised and a more accessible means to
configure it provided
